Verified Reviewer | Tucson, ArizonaBill was twice the amount it should have been
My average bill for the past 14 years at this address is about $35 in the winter and $65 in the summer, when the swamp cooler is on 24/7. In January my bill was $40.29--higher than it should have been, but I paid it anyway. Last week I received a bill for the dates 12/24/14-1/27/15 totaling $70.67. Even if I hadn't been OUT OF TOWN FROM 12/8/14-1/7/15, this would be twice the normal amount. I sent an e-mail and received a response telling me to go out and read my meter, or TEP could send someone out to do it...for $20! So I read the meter, got a number, studied the bills, and it all means diddly to me. This is the bill history:
10/24/14-11/21/14 $36.67
11/22/14-12/26/14 $40.29 (apt. unoccupied for 17 of those days)
12/27/15-1/27-15 $70.67 (apt. unoccupied for 19 of those days)
I just called TEP and after being on hold for about ten minutes I was disconnected.
Preferred solution: TEP should investigate why my bill doubled, provide an answer, and reduce the charges accordingly.
